LET us now turn to the most remarkable of all protective form- and
colour-adaptations, the so-called Mimicry, including all cases of the
imitation of one animal by another, which we came to know first through
Bates, and to a fuller understanding of which A. R. Wallace and Fritz
Müller have especially contributed.
While the English naturalist, Bates[2], was collecting and observing
on the banks of the Amazons--as he did for twelve years--it sometimes
occurred that, among a swarm of those gaily coloured, quaintly shaped
butterflies, the Heliconiidæ (Pl. II, Fig. 13), he caught one which,
on closer examination, proved to be essentially different from its
numerous companions. It was certainly like them both in colour and
form, but it belonged to quite a different family of butterflies,
that of the Pieridæ or Whites (Pl. II, Fig. 19). These whites with
the colours of the Heliconiidæ always occurred singly in swarms of
the latter form, and Bates found that, in the different districts of
the Amazon, they always resembled in a striking manner the species of
Heliconiidæ there prevalent. Many of them had been previously known
to entomologists, and because they diverged so far from the usual
type of the Pieridæ, especially in the form of the wing, the name
Dysmorphia, the 'mis-shapen,' had been given to them, although the
meaning of this 'mis-shapenness' long remained a mystery. The French
Lepidopterist, Boisduval, went a step further when he pointed out as
something remarkable that nature sometimes makes several species of
quite different families exactly alike, and called attention to three
African butterflies, of which we shall have to speak later in detail.
But even he was too much fettered by the old views of the immutability
of species to arrive at a correct interpretation. Thus it was reserved
